Asta Sottana
Asta Sottana is a peak in Valdieri, Province of Cuneo, Piedmont and has an elevation of 2,850 metres. Asta Sottana is situated nearby to the locality Colletto di Lourousa, as well as near Lagarot di Lourousa.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Monte Argentera is a mountain in the Maritime Alps, in the province of Cuneo, Piedmont, northern Italy. With an elevation of 3,297 metres, it is the highest peak in the range, especially the Mercantour-Argentera massif.
